Dianna Russini's ex co-host speaks out on Mike Vrabel affair scandal

Dianna Russini’s former podcast partner has finally spoken out about the “unfortunate” scandal involving Mike Vrabel that has recently captivated the sports world.

The controversy erupted last month when the New York Post released photos showing Russini and Vrabel mingling at an adults-only resort in Arizona in late March.

Both Russini and Vrabel, who are married with families, initially denied any inappropriate relationship. However, Vrabel, head coach of the New England Patriots, later expressed remorse and sought counseling.

In the wake of the scandal, Russini resigned from her position at The Athletic, whereas Vrabel continues to lead the Patriots, receiving full support from the team after committing to professional counseling.

Russini co-hosted the “Scoop City” podcast with ex-NFL quarterback Chase Daniel as part of her duties with The Athletic. The podcast went on hiatus in March and was ultimately discontinued following Russini’s resignation.

Discussing the incident on “The Jim Rome Show” this Thursday, Daniel remarked, “Look, that’s something that’s unfortunate in many different ways.”

‘We haven’t really chatted about it. We haven’t done any of that, so I’m going to leave that there. That’s their business.

‘It has turned into quite the assignment of everything, it’s like TMZ is covering it, the Wall Street Journal, all these things are covering it, so I’m sure she’ll land on her feet somewhere and that’s all I’ll really say about that.’

During his NFL career, Daniel served as the backup to New Orleans quarterback Drew Brees when the Saints won the Super Bowl in 2010. He also played for the Chiefs, Eagles, Bears, Lions and Chargers before retiring in 2023.

Following the explosive first batch of sordid images, the Post then published more photos of Vrabel and Russini enjoying breakfast together at the aforementioned Arizona resort.

Others showed the two kissing at a New York bar, reportedly, in March of 2020. 

Furthermore, the Daily Mail has also published photos of them at a Biloxi, Mississippi, casino in January of 2024.

Russini and her husband, Shake Shack executive Kevin Goldschmidt, were married in September 2020. Vrabel has been married to his wife, Jen, since 1999.

The scandal took a fresh twist last week when video footage emerged of them arriving for a romantic boat trip that allegedly took place just months before she gave birth to her first son.

Russini and Vrabel reportedly hired a vessel for two or three hours in June 2021, when he was still coaching the Tennessee Titans and she was reporting on him for ESPN.

A source with knowledge of the rental said Vrabel and Russini were the only people on board, and that claim was supported by a signed company waiver reviewed by TMZ.

Then, The Daily Mail obtained video footage of the couple walking along the dock of a private rental company near a lake in Putnam County, Tennessee. Russini could be seen strolling a few steps ahead of Vrabel.

But it’s clear that Russini is pregnant at the time of the video when she turns around to speak to Vrabel. The pair were dressed for a day on the water, wearing T-shirts and shorts.

Vrabel and Russini were said to be hesitant to have their pictures taken with fans that day. It was also alleged by TMZ that she declined to have a photo taken with fans, while he agreed on the condition that it not be posted online.

Russini went on to give birth to her first of two sons, named Mike, in August 2021. TMZ reported that Russini named him after her brother, Michael Russini, not the now-Patriots coach.
